Output 151dd8b1cbca1163130da505604016af463aeb8071a7a8a1ee31358583988b7d:0

value
637750
script pubkey
OP_HASH160 OP_PUSHBYTES_20 626923d94ae7319f63b9e20f178a9977b3595ec2 OP_EQUAL
address
3AfN6boKZ3bJBG7vRywDBqGhmAwyZUFjhF
transaction
151dd8b1cbca1163130da505604016af463aeb8071a7a8a1ee31358583988b7d